Role of Cybersecurity Professionals
Cybersecurity professionals serve as the first line of defense against cyber threats. Their responsibilities encompass a broad range of tasks, including developing security protocols, conducting risk assessments, and monitoring network activity for suspicious behavior. These experts also play a pivotal role in educating employees about safe practices, ensuring that every team member understands their part in maintaining the organization's security posture. Additionally, they are often involved in incident response, working to quickly contain and mitigate damage from potential breaches.
The diverse skill set required for these professionals ranges from technical prowess to analytical thinking. Individuals in this field must be proficient in various security technologies and practices, including firewalls, encryption, and intrusion detection systems. Furthermore, they must be adept at staying informed about the ever-changing landscape of cyber threats, which demands continuous learning and adaptation. Effective communication also plays a crucial role, as cybersecurity professionals often need to articulate complex concepts to stakeholders at all levels within an organization.
Skills and Responsibilities
Cybersecurity professionals possess a diverse skill set that enables them to protect sensitive data and maintain the integrity of networks. Technical proficiency in areas such as network security, encryption methods, and incident response is crucial. Additionally, familiarity with various operating systems and programming languages enhances their capability to identify vulnerabilities. Soft skills, such as communication and problem-solving, also play a significant role in their effectiveness, ensuring that they can collaborate with different teams and convey complex information to non-technical stakeholders.
Their responsibilities often include monitoring systems for threats, conducting vulnerability assessments, and implementing security measures to mitigate risks. Regularly updating and patching software is essential in maintaining a secure environment. Cybersecurity professionals are also tasked with developing and enforcing security policies, as well as educating employees on best practices to avoid potential breaches. Staying current with the latest threats and technologies is imperative, requiring ongoing training and professional development to adapt to an ever-changing landscape.

Trends and Emerging Challenges
The landscape of cybersecurity is continuously evolving, driven by advancements in technology and changing user behaviors. Increasing reliance on cloud services has made organizations more vulnerable to potential breaches. In addition, the proliferation of Internet of Things (IoT) devices introduces a myriad of entry points for cybercriminals to exploit. This complexity requires businesses to adopt more sophisticated security measures, including enhanced threat detection and response systems.
Emerging challenges also stem from a heightened focus on regulatory compliance. New legislation and standards around data privacy are being introduced globally, requiring organizations to stay agile and informed. Additionally, the rise of ransomware attacks has prompted a shift in how companies approach their cybersecurity strategies. Comprehensive employee training and awareness programs have become essential components in mitigating risks associated with social engineering threats.
FAQS
What is cybersecurity?
Cybersecurity refers to the practices, technologies, and processes designed to protect networks, devices, programs, and data from unauthorized access or attacks that aim to exploit vulnerabilities.
How does cybersecurity benefit businesses?
Cybersecurity helps businesses protect sensitive data, maintain customer trust, ensure compliance with regulations, and safeguard their operations from cyber threats, ultimately contributing to a secure and efficient work environment.
What skills do cybersecurity professionals need?
Cybersecurity professionals should possess a mix of technical skills, such as knowledge of networking, programming, and systems administration, as well as analytical skills, problem-solving abilities, and strong communication skills to effectively address security challenges.
What are some current trends in cybersecurity?
Current trends in cybersecurity include the rise of artificial intelligence and machine learning for threat detection, an increased focus on zero-trust security models, and the growing importance of securing remote work environments due to the increase in remote work practices.
What challenges do cybersecurity professionals face today?
Cybersecurity professionals face challenges such as the rapid evolution of cyber threats, the need for continual skills development, managing complex security environments, and ensuring compliance with ever-changing regulations and standards.
